First Season of Chainsaw Man

First Season of Chainsaw Man

Denji, the protagonist’s young protagonist, and Pochita, his Chainsaw Devil/dog friend, were the primary protagonists of the first season of Chainsaw Man. Denji becomes a Devil Hunter to repay the yakuza debt he inherited from his father. But he is eventually devoured by a Zombie Devil, one of many creatures that materialise from people’s worst nightmares.

Chainsaw Man, however, is the result of Denji’s resurrection and fusion with Pochita. He can transform into a sentient chainsaw by pulling the ripcord on his skull.

Over the course of the first season, he and his fellow Public Safety Devil Hunters (Power, Aki, Himeno, and Kobeni) learned the ropes and grew comfortable in their new roles. They fight villains such as Bat Devil, the Ghost Devil, and the Katana Man, and manage to capture the latter. At the end of the season, Akane is dead at the hands of the Snake Devil, the team is searching for the Gun Devil, and a mystery new woman enters the picture, asking if the viewer would choose to be a “country mouse” or a “city mouse.”

The first 38 chapters of the manga were used as the basis for the first season of Chainsaw Man. As such, you should begin with chapter 39 if you want to get a sneak peek at what the second season will cover.

Chainsaw Man Season 2: The Plot

Chainsaw Man Season 2: The Plot

There is no synopsis available for Season 2 of Chainsaw Man at this time. This means that everybody’s guess as to what will happen in a potential second season is as good as anyone else’s.

As Tokyo Special Division 4 has just recently begun its activities, Season 2 of the anime, which is planned to include 12 episodes like earlier anime seasons, will see the characters continuing their search for the Gun Devil.

Following the events of the post-credits sequence from Season 1 in which Reze, a Bomb Devil/Soviet Union agent, tries to win Denji’s heart. Season 2 will feature the Bomb Girl storyline. Which will contain Reze’s deception and the epic battle between her and Chainsaw Man. And who knows how many more devil children will be born in the next chapter.
